【问题标题】:when setting up a spring mvc project in intellij, how to you setup you tomcat/jetty?在 intellij 中设置 spring mvc 项目时,如何设置 tomcat/jetty?
【发布时间】:2010-06-03 13:43:50
【问题描述】:

在 intelliJ(社区版)中设置 spring mvc 项目时,如何/在哪里设置 tomcat/jetty,以便在单击运行时将其部署到 tomcat?

【问题讨论】:

    标签: java tomcat intellij-idea


    【解决方案1】:

    社区版不包含 Tomcat 支持,您需要 Ultimate(我推荐)。这是两个版本的comparison

    【讨论】:

    • 不敢相信他们不支持tomcat??
    • 他们有,你只需要付钱。
    • 这就是我的意思,因为“免费”他们不支持它。我想我可以编译,然后写一个脚本部署到tomcat...
    【解决方案2】:

    它已经很老了,但我知道简单的方法,所以在这里......

    正如之前有人提到没有支持,所以我们可以使用 maven 来做到这一点。 (Maven 来管理依赖总是个好主意,所以我假设你正在使用它)。

    http://cargo.codehaus.org/Maven2+plugin

    此插件可让您轻松指定所需的容器。它自动构建和部署(我广泛使用它,即与 Selenium 进行集成测试)。页面上有大量配置示例。

    设置插件后,您的处置目标很少。我们对构建和部署您的应用程序的 cargo:run 感兴趣。这不是 Eclipse 的保存时重建和部署,但我发现它足够方便和有用。

    最后一步是添加运行此目标的运行配置。中提琴!您可以从免费的 IDE 轻松部署。

    可能看起来有点苛刻,但我到处都使用货物,而且很容易设置。在服务器上刷新内容的问题也更少(在 Eclipse 上有很多烦人的问题)。当你遇到一些严重的问题时,只需清理 cargo 创建的目录,它就会设置你的 web continer 的新副本。

    【讨论】:

      猜你喜欢
      • 2014-12-14
      • 1970-01-01
      • 2012-05-31
      • 2013-05-21
      • 1970-01-01
      • 2015-03-25
      • 1970-01-01
      • 1970-01-01
      • 2017-04-01
      相关资源
      最近更新 更多